Job description



Leverage your deep technical expertise and leadership to guide cutting-edge projects, fostering growth and innovation in a dynamic environment.

As a Lead Technical Program Manager in RISK & CONTROL EXECUTION, you will drive the successful delivery of complex technology projects and programs that will help reach business goals across the firm. Leveraging your deep knowledge of technical principles, practices, and theories is essential for developing innovative solutions, while simultaneously effectively managing resources, budgets, and high-performing teams. Your strong analytical reasoning and adaptability skills will enable you to navigate through ambiguity and change, ensuring that technology initiatives align with business goals. With advanced communication and stakeholder management abilities, you will foster productive working relationships and influence decision-making to achieve mutually beneficial outcomes. As a subject matter expert, you will contribute to the development of operational plans and risk management strategies, ensuring the highest quality and professionalism in service delivery.

Job Responsibilities

Leadership and Strategy:
  • Develop and enhance the strategic vision for technology life cycle management across on-premises and public cloud environments.
  • Collaborate with senior leadership to align technology strategies with business objectives.

Technology Life Cycle Management:
  • Oversee the lifecycle of technology assets.
  • Ensure effective management of both on-premises and cloud-based assets, optimizing their use and performance.
  • Develop and enforce policies and procedures for asset management, ensuring compliance with industry standards and regulations.

Technical Expertise:
  • Provide technical guidance and expertise on the management of on-premises and public cloud environments.
  • Stay current with emerging technologies and trends in cloud computing and on-premises infrastructure.
  • Evaluate and recommend new technologies and tools to enhance asset management capabilities.

Risk Management and Compliance:
  • Identify and mitigate risks associated with technology assets, ensuring compliance with regulatory requirements.
  • Implement controls and monitoring mechanisms to ensure the security and integrity of technology assets.

Collaboration and Communication:
  • Work closely with cross-functional teams, including IT, security, finance, and operations, to ensure seamless integration and management of technology assets.
  • Communicate effectively with stakeholders at all levels, providing updates on asset management initiatives and performance.

Performance Measurement and Reporting:
  • Enhance metrics and KPIs to measure the effectiveness of technology life cycle management efforts.
  • Prepare and present reports to senior leadership on asset performance, utilization, and optimization opportunities.

Qualifications
  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or a related field; Master's degree preferred.
  • Extensive experience in technology life cycle management, with a focus on both on-premises and public cloud environments.
  • Strong technical background with expertise in cloud computing, infrastructure management, and asset optimization.
  • Proven leadership experience, with the ability to lead and develop high-performing teams.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to influence and collaborate with stakeholders at all levels.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ving skills, with a focus on continuous improvement and innovation.
  • Knowledge of industry standards and regulations related to technology asset management.

Preferred Skills
  • Certifications in cloud technologies (e.g., AWS, Azure, Google Cloud) and IT asset management.
  • Experience in the financial services industry, particularly in corporate and investment banking.
J.P. Morgan's Commercial & Investment Bank is a global leader across banking, markets, securities services and payments. Corporations, governments and institutions throughout the world entrust us with their business in more than 100 countries. The Commercial & Investment Bank provides strategic advice, raises capital, manages risk and extends liquidity in markets around the world.
